What your forklift is worth in West Valley City
Five things move the number, in roughly this order: hour meter, mast and carriage condition, powertrain health, tires, and attachments. On electrics, battery age and capacity replace powertrain — a truck needing a new lead-acid pack can be several thousand dollars behind an identical unit with a healthy, recently load-tested battery.
We grade A through D and we say the grade out loud. Grade A is starts cold, lifts and tilts to full height under load, no active hydraulic leaks, tires and mast in good order, hour meter working and consistent with the machine's appearance. Grade D still gets an offer, because core, component, and scrap value is not the same as worthless.

What it is worth
Forklift values by capacity in West Valley City
Wide, honest bands rather than false precision. Hours, mast, tires, battery health, and whether the truck runs decide where a specific machine lands inside its band.
| Capacity | Typical Configuration | Common Use | Cash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| 3,000 lb | Electric three-wheel, walkie stacker, compact cushion | Retail backrooms, light assembly, small stockrooms | $1,500 – $12,000 |
| 4,000 lb | Electric counterbalance, reach truck, cushion tire | General warehousing, racked storage, light manufacturing | $2,000 – $16,000 |
| 5,000 lb | LP cushion, IC pneumatic, sit-down rider | The default workhorse across nearly every industry | $2,500 – $20,000 |
| 6,000 lb | IC pneumatic, LP cushion, diesel counterbalance | Distribution, lumber, building supply, dock work | $3,000 – $24,000 |
| 8,000 lb | Diesel or LP pneumatic, heavier cushion trucks | Steel, concrete products, heavy distribution, ports | $4,000 – $30,000 |
| 10,000 lb | Diesel pneumatic, dual-tire IC counterbalance | Manufacturing, lumber yards, marine, pipe handling | $5,000 – $38,000 |
| 15,000 lb | Heavy diesel counterbalance, mill-duty trucks | Steel service centres, paper, heavy fabrication | $8,000 – $52,000 |
| 20,000 lb | High-capacity diesel, Taylor / Hoist / Kalmar class | Steel, marine, precast concrete, heavy industry | $12,000 – $75,000 |
| 30,000 lb | Heavy mill-duty forklift, loaded container capable | Ports, steel mills, heavy manufacturing, rail yards | $20,000 – $110,000 |
| 50,000 lb and up | Container handler, reach stacker, super-heavy forklift | Intermodal terminals, ports, steel mills, shipyards | $35,000 – $300,000 |
Condition grading
How we grade a forklift, A through D
Grade it honestly and the offer holds at pickup. We would rather quote a Grade C truck correctly than quote a Grade A number we have to walk back on your dock.
| Grade | Meaning | What It Looks Like | Effect On Offer |
|---|---|---|---|
| A | Ready to Work | Starts cold, lifts and tilts to full height under load, no active hydraulic leaks, tires and mast in good order, hour meter working and consistent with the machine's appearance. | Top of our range |
| B | Running, Needs Minor Work | Runs and lifts but has identifiable minor issues — a seeping cylinder, worn tires, tired battery, cosmetic damage, a non-functioning gauge, or deferred maintenance. | Moderate reduction from top |
| C | Runs Poorly or Lifts Poorly | Starts but runs rough, will not lift to full height, has a significant hydraulic or transmission fault, a failed battery pack, or unknown recent service history. | Substantial reduction |
| D | Non-Running, Scrap, or Incomplete | Will not start, seized engine or drive unit, major structural damage, stripped of components, sat outdoors for years, or already partially dismantled. | Core, component, and scrap value |
